The more I think about it, the more I like the idea of Tim Bradley moving up to face WBC welterweight titlist, Andre Berto, if he’s not going to face Devon Alexander. My reasoning is simple, if Floyd Mayweather and Manny Pacquiao keep up the posturing and just circle each other, they will need other options in the interim. Well, the winner of this will bring a ton of credibility to the dance. Berto isn’t the biggest welterweight and Bradley is a quick-fisted fighter. If Berto isn’t allowed to clinch incessantly, this could be a barnburner.

There’s a very good non-televised bout on Saturday night before Williams-Cintron when jr. lightweight Martin Honorio faces Argenis Mendez. I like the talented, but underachieving, Mendez in this fight.

I was informed by promoter J. Russell Peltz that his welterweight prospect Mike Jones (pictured above) will most likely face Irving Garcia on either July 9th or the 16th on ESPN2, most likely. And then fight on the undercard of Tomasz Adamek’s next outing in Newark, which could take place at the end of the summer at the Prudential Center..
